now the cool is easier because he's got a song about him titled 'the cool'.
its about a guy who was livin the street life. he gets killed by some people and is dead for 6 months. one day he regains consciousness and begins to crawl his way out of his casket. with him is a swisha, letter from his sister, he has earings and his gold chain still on, oh yea and did i mention he's wearing a suit. like fresh to death for a dead guy lol.
so anyhow, he crawls his way out of the earth and notices his right hand has decayed and is all bones. now you may wonder why is that significant. its deeper than visual description. the cool's right hand being gone means that the cool has lost its righteousness, there's no good left in him (in being the cool) basically speaking.
so he decides he wants to go bac home because he doesnt think its been very long. so he heads to a train station and begins asking for money to catch the train and people are repulsed by his appearence, mind you now that he isnt aware of what he looks like. he doesnt know he's been dead 6 months. so he pulls out the swisha and lights it and tries to smoke it but it burst into flames and he sees his reflection in the window and isnt bothered by his appearence.
So before long the train gets bac to his old hood and he was gonna find some drugs to sell. notices that nothing has changed in his hood and he even walks past the spot he got shot at. Then some lil kids walk up to him and try to sell him crack (lol funny experiences with that) and its the same ppl who killed him 6 months before but they dont recognize him and they decide to rob him cuz he cant be from their hood. so in the famous line, they the gun to his head and said you scared aint ya? (he answers bac) hustla for death, no heaven for a gangsta..
now he says that because he's accepted everything. he saw what he looks like and where ever he was when he died wasnt heaven so he has nothing to lose or gain. so he isnt worried about that situation, so thats why he said what he said. and note, that he's a hustler for death. and not life...
so the moral idea behind it that lupe is pushing is when your trying to chase the cool, which is image, like fame and things like that. youll end up like him, less than satisfied with it so you keep trying to climb til you fall off.
